Cloud applications will be developed in opposition to a remote API that is individually managed by the third party, the cloud service provider. Instigated by simply changes, just like pricing, porting an application out of consuming some API endpoints to another often requires a fair degree of re-engineering especially due to the fact even syn¬tactically similar APIs could digress semantically. Therefore, the escalating realisation in the inevitability involving cross-cloud computing led to numerous pro¬posed solutions. As expected having such a nascent field, there is also a certain level of confusion arising from the use of non-convergent terminology: amalgam clouds, multi¬clouds, meta-cloud, federated clouds, etc . The first con¬tribution of this document, thus, is always to offer a coherent un¬derstanding associated with cross-cloud computer. The second share is a category based on the termi¬nology witnessed currently in this discipline along with promi¬nent efforts of each and every, describing their modus operandi and activities on their suitability and limits, and how they relate to the obligation of different stakeholders. The third in addition to fourth advantages are a review of current strains and a outlook in research opportuni¬ties, respectively. These contributions will be targeted toward mapping the longer term focus of cloud specialists, especially application designers and research workers.
The reason why cross impair boundaries?
Some sort of cross-cloud use is one of which consumes more than one cloud API under a one version of your appli¬cation. Let us consider a several examples sucked from real scenarios where developers are up against the option to work with different APIs, i. age. to cross punch cloud limitations.
- Alan, an online vendor, finds that will his number of users is more short lived than this individual planned with regard to: web analytics indicates that the large proportion of users are interacting with services by way of mobile devices and later for a few minutes (as against hours while Alan actually envisioned). Joe decides to modify how he / she manages the service infrastructure using ephemeral virtual equipment (VMs) instead of dedicated long-life ones. This individual, thus, modifications his busi¬ness plan to use a different CSP that expenses by the minute rather than the hour or so, saving your pet hun¬dreds regarding dollars every month in detailed expenses.
- A company will be consolidating most of its inner teams together with, accordingly, his or her respective products and services will be specific into a single system. Bella, typically the company’s Main Information Police officer (CIO), is in charge of this task. The woman objective will be to keep all in¬ternal products operational and since frictionless to use as possible throughout and after the particular transition. Bella finds the fact that the teams to become consolidated are generally us¬ing varied public and cloud infrastructures for different operations deeply within their structure. This necessitates major changes to the underlying logic that includes task software, service provisi¬oning, resource supervision, etc.
- An online gaming startup Casus is speedily expand¬ing their user base. The cloud allows Casus to con¬sume an ever-increasing amount of resources as and when expected, which is incredibly advantageous. Nevertheless , the fog up does not always aid in pro¬viding an maximized service to consumers who are definitely not rel¬atively near any cloud datacenters, for instance those in the Arabian Gulf of mexico region, american Africa, or cen¬tral Parts of asia. In order to focus on such consumers, Casus has to use innovative techniques to preserve high qual¬ity of encounter. One such technique is to broaden the casing of logic and data beyond any one CSP, but instead to be able to move on de¬mand to local CSPs while maintaining service plan op¬eration throughout the different facilities substrata.
A common thread to these scenarios is in order to the established plan relating to service provisioning, use, or even management. Various areas of the application (virtu¬alized infrastructure boss, load balancer, etc . ) would need to possibly be changed to call up different APIs. Change is definitely, of course , section of business. Hence, the need for cross¬cloud systems normally grows greater as market sectors and societies increasingly take advantage of the cloud. These kinds of change, how¬ever, entails basic changes to the communication actions to accommodate different semantics, charging models, in addition to SLA terminology. This is the core cross-cloud obstacle. Another commonality is the should be free from long¬term commitment. Various consumers select the cloud for agility together with elasticity. In the past few years, this was re¬stricted to the boundaries of a individual CSP yet currently the style is to go beyond different CSPs. A recent sur¬vey discovered that the “ability heading data from a service to another” ranked incredibly highly being a concern raised by personal sector SMEs as well as significant organisa¬tions that use the fog up. As such, a variety of works inside academia in addition to industry have got attempted to tackle this task using numerous strategies. Before attempting to rank these performs, it is possibly important to mention the obvious: This is simply not a thesis for a universally uniform provisioning sys¬tem. Initially, such “uber cloud” will be unrealistic presented the industrial nature belonging to the market. 2nd, we believe it to be nutritious to have a diverse cloud marketplace where every provider brings a unique mixture of specialized solutions that caters to a certain niche market of the industry.
More Info regarding On line Data Automobile find here smilesindiavidyashram.com .